LetsCode was founded to enhance access to coding skills for students of underserved communities. Through step-by-step coding lessons, a user-friendly activity book and a fundraiser to help establish a computer lab at a local NGO, LetsCode aims to make coding education accessible to the students of these communities.
Our mission is to ensure that all students regardless of background are able to participate in the future that is going to rely on coding and computer literacy.
Some of the key project elements are detailed below:
LetsCode Teaching Resources We have created comprehensive curriculum for Python and Excel for various proficiency levels
LetsCode Activity Book is for people with no experience with programming and provides conceptual understanding of key Python basics across 5 chapters. Each chapter will have step-by-step activities tailored for the students’ unique learning needs.
LetsCode Guide Slides are created for Python and Excel. These are reference guides for hands-on step by step learning on computer
LetsCode Fundraising Campaign We successfully conducted a fundraise collecting 75,000/- for setup of Computer Lab for Hamari Pahchan. Two computers and software subscription were purchased as part of the computer lab setup. Python learning environment was setup by Sidharth on these computers
LetsCode Workshops Sidharth conducted 5 sessions with Hamari Pahchan to teach the basics of Python to kids. First 3 sessions were conducted online and last two were done in person
LetsCode Volunteer Network Sidharth will collaborate with the SAS Digital Citizens Club to gather volunteers who will be trained in the most effective teaching methods to continue hosting and teaching the online workshops
